What feels clear in the field can look very different at the contracting desk, and that gap is where friction usually begins. In this episode, we\u2019re talking about communication failure before problems start \u2014 why it happens, how it develops, and what contractors can do differently to keep issues moving forward instead of unintentionally slowing them down. This is not legal advice or contract representation. It\u2019s perspective from the other side of the table, intended to help you better understand the decision environment you\u2019re operating in.
